  • Communicates transportation needs to the Supervisor in a timely manner to ensure individuals receive the most efficient response and can return to their normal routines.



  • Ensures safe transportation by securing wheelchairs and residents in vehicles and supervising during transport.



  • Familiarizes self with doctors' offices, clinics, and hospital environments.



  • Gathers relevant information about the individual prior to scheduled trips to provide accurate details to professional staff.



  • Arrives on time for all appointments and shares any pertinent resident information with medical personnel.



  • Develops and maintains professional rapport with staff at doctors' offices, clinics, and hospitals.



  • Monitors residents' needs for off-campus appointments (e.g., clothing changes, personal items, lunches, etc.).



  • Obtains signed consultation sheets as required.



  • Verbally reports any concerns about medical or professional treatment to the Health Services Supervisor or appropriate supervisory staff.



  • Signs residents in and out for hospital trips or appointments and documents accordingly on the behavior log in their living area.



  • Performs duties of a Habilitation Worker when not scheduled for off-campus trips.



  • Escorts residents using Merakey Allegheny Valley School vehicles or emergency vehicles to doctors' offices, health centers, or emergency rooms.



  • Performs any related work as required.
